The Essays Of Arthur Schopenhauer; The Wisdom Of Life reintroduces a master of 19th century German philosophy to today's shelves and screens. This volume weaves Schopenhauer's sharp reflections on happiness and life with his enduring questions about the will, ethics, and living well. It is not merely a philosophical treatise; it is a practical, humane guide to thinking clearly about our desires, fears, and the limits of circumstance. For philosophy students and general readers alike, the book offers a lucid doorway into existential philosophy classics, inviting readers to test ideas with immediacy and honesty. Historically, Schopenhauer's work stands at the crossroads of Romantic thought and practical ethics, influencing writers, thinkers, and movements that followed.
